  • Expense: Definition, Types, and How It Is Recorded - Investopedia
    An expense is a cost that a business incurs in running its operations Expenses include wages, maintenance, rent, and depreciation Expenses are deducted from revenue to arrive at profits
  • Expenses - Definition, Types, and Practical Examples
    Businesses incur various types of expenses An expense is a type of expenditure that flows through the income statement and is deducted from revenue to arrive at net income Due to the accrual principle in accounting, expenses are recognized when they are incurred, not necessarily when they are paid for Types of Expenses
  • Expenses - Definition, Types, and Practical Examples | Wall . . .
    An Expense is a cost incurred or paid by a company in exchange for the value of something to generate revenue An expense can be a decrease in economic benefits in the accounting period, such as a cash outflow, a decrease in the value of assets, or a liability arising from a decrease in cash or equity
  • Expense | Definition, Categories, and Examples
    Expense is the cost of running a business This includes money spent on items such as rent, office supplies, and salaries for employees An expense can also be an expenditure whose benefit is finished or enjoyed immediately or within the period of one accounting year
  • Expense - Wikipedia
    Expenses are costs that do not acquire, improve, or prolong the life of an asset For example, a person who buys a new truck for a business would be making a capital expenditure because they have acquired a new business-related asset
